Changing lifestyle and HPV virus
HPV virus (human papilloma virus) is emerging as the main cause of throat cancer in non-smokers. It is a sexually transmitted infection that can affect many parts of the body - especially the tissues of the mouth and throat.
Experts believe that changes in sexual behavior in today's generation, such as the increasing trend of oral sex, is a major reason for the rapid spread of HPV (human papillomavirus) infection . This behavior has now become more common than ever before, due to which an increase in new cases of throat cancer is being seen.
Not only viruses, these habits are also posing a threat
- drinking too much alcohol
- Lack of fruits and vegetables in the diet
- Negligence in cleaning the mouth
- exposure to pollution, petrochemicals, or dust
- All these reasons cause gradual damage to the throat tissues, increasing the risk of cancer.
Which cancer is more dangerous?
Throat cancer caused by smoking is usually more aggressive, that is, it spreads quickly and is serious. On the other hand, cancer related to HPV usually responds better to treatment even after spreading in the body.
In cases of HPV, the lymph nodes in the patient's neck may be larger, but their treatment is more successful. The effect of chemotherapy and radiation is also better on it.
Now surgery is done without stitches and incisions
The doctor says that now a modern technique has come - Transoral Robotic Surgery (TORS). In this, the tumor is removed through the patient's mouth with the help of a robot. Its biggest advantage is that neither any external incision is made nor there is a need to cut the bones.
Early stage cancer can be removed very easily with TORS. And if the cancer is in the advanced stage, doctors now adopt a new method - bio-selection.
Different treatment for each patient
- In this method, first 2–3 cycles of chemotherapy are given and it is observed how much the tumor shrinks.
- If the tumor shrinks by 50-80%, the patient can be cured with less invasive treatments like radiation or TORS.
- If the tumor does not respond well, surgery and then radiation are recommended.
- In this way, doctors are now planning personalized treatment by understanding the nature of each patient's tumor, so that the side effects of treatment are reduced and the results are better.
Smoking is not the only cause of throat cancer
Throat cancer is no longer limited to smokers. Changing lifestyle, changes in sexual behaviour, food habits and some environmental factors have made it more complicated. The good thing is that new techniques and understanding have made the treatment even better.
